Steps to reproduce the issue

go to users - manage
set allow user registration to Yes
do not make a login or registration menuitem
the url ?option=com_users&view=registration is active . Always

Expected result

The registration url should only be active if there is a login menuitem made or registration menu item

Actual result

The url is always active

System information (as much as possible)

This problem occurs on Joomla 5 and many previous versions.

This is working as intended. There are many ways to register on a site - some in core and others might be from an extension. An example would be the link in the login module.

If your intent was to disable registration completely then this should be done in the users component options

Joomla 5.2 contains a change to automatically redirect to the menu item if you create it. Besides that, this is indeed not something we will change. Because of that, I'm closing this.
